这篇讲什么
该研究揭示了神经元活动通过补体C1q和免疫球蛋白介导成年大脑中的突触消除,并发现B淋巴细胞谱系细胞和IgM参与这一过程。

INTRODUCTION: Synaptic elimination is a fundamental process that can engage microglia and the classical complement cascade, yet the mechanisms that specify which synapses are targeted by complement component 1q (C1q), the initiating component of this cascade, remain incompletely understood. Neuronal activity shapes synaptic connectivity, but whether it interfaces with complement pathways to regulate synapse loss in the adult brain, including in disorders such as Alzheimer’s disease (AD), is unclear. …
